    IEEE Summit Yields Better Equipped STEM Educators

    The annual IEEE STEM Summit, held this yr on 23 and 24 October, introduced collectively preuniversity educators, IEEE volunteers, and STEM fanatics to debate methods to spark kids’s curiosity in science, expertise, engineering, and mathematics.

    The free digital summit attracted almost 1,000 attendees from greater than 100 nations. Members engaged in keynote discussions, networking classes, and shows designed to deal with essentially the most urgent challenges in STEM education. Audio system addressed constructing a sustainable future, in addition to harnessing the facility of artificial intelligence in school rooms.

    Why a STEM summit?

    The occasion was organized and hosted by the IEEE Educational Activities preuniversity education coordinating committee, whose mission is to foster outreach to school-age kids worldwide by serving to educators and IEEE volunteers create participating actions.

    The coordinating committee gives assets and providers by way of TryEngineering, an Educational Activities program targeted on STEM outreach. This system gives educators with lesson plans, activities, and different assets at no cost to be used of their school rooms and in neighborhood actions.

    Young students’ interest in STEM careers will be ignited once they’re launched to applied sciences and find out how they function.

    “With the continued progress of our TryEngineering applications, the IEEE STEM Summit introduced collectively world consultants within the subject of STEM outreach,” says Jamie Moesch, IEEE Educational Activities managing director. “This occasion is a superb alternative for individuals with a ardour for uplifting engineering and expertise within the subsequent technology to get collectively, be taught, and collaborate.”

    The summit opened with a welcome from Mary Ellen Randall, the 2025 IEEE president-elect; Tim Kurzweg, vice chairman of Instructional Actions; and Stamatis Dragoumanos, chair of the preuniversity training coordinating committee. They emphasised the significance of collaboration and innovation in STEM training.

    Khadijah Thibodeaux and Heidi Gibson from the Smithsonian Science Education Middle launched Smithsonian Science for International Objectives, a repository of hands-on actions and analysis designed to assist college students ages 11 to 18 find out about sustainability points and experiment with options of their neighborhood.

    Mylswamy Annadurai, a program director on the Indian Space Research Organization who is called the “moon man of India” for main the nation’s two lunar missions, shared tales about improvements which have fueled his nation’s house exploration. He urged summit individuals to be resilient, suppose huge, and embrace challenges.

    Stuart Kohlhagen, founder and director of the Science Nomad initiative, spoke from Thailand’s MAKERHerSpace. Kohlhagen champions hands-on science and important pondering in each formal and casual training contexts. He mentioned sensible methods to reinforce essential pondering, creativity, and collaboration for college students globally.

    Different classes addressed fascinating subjects in STEM training at present. Members explored inclusive methods to bridge the digital divide, design pondering as a problem-solving device, and the efficient use of synthetic intelligence in preuniversity training.

    There was a hands-on workshop on prompt engineering, which is designing and refining directions to information AI models to get extra correct search outcomes.

    Networking classes and exhibit cubicles supplied extra alternatives for individuals to attach, share concepts, and discover assets. Greater than 2,500 attendees visited exhibit cubicles hosted by IEEE technical societies and business companions.

    Recordings of summit classes can be found on the IEEE TryEngineering YouTube channel.
